0

ASP.NET MVCを使用してWebアプリケーションを作成しました。これは、お客様の社内またはイントラネットWebサーバーでホストされます。

初めてお客様がWix/Windowsセットアップインストーラーを使用してアプリをインストールする場合は、問題ありません。ここでは、アプリに自己更新または自動更新機能を提供することに関心があります。

Click-Onceを使用できるかどうかのアイデア。(GoogleのOMAHA( http://code.google.com/p/omaha/ )については知っていますが、これには新しい学習曲線が必要です。)

ある場所では、これに対する答えはNOです(Windowsインストーラーはアプリケーションを更新する方法を提供しますか?)。

しかし、将来のアップデートのためにWix 1st Time Installer + ClickOnceを組み合わせることで、それができるはずだと感じています。として、私たちのWebアプリケーションは、IISWebサイト構成でマップされたフォルダー内のほんの数個のファイルです。

4

1 に答える 1

0

いいえ、できません。ClickOnce は、現在のユーザーのプロファイル内の難読化されたフォルダーにファイルをインストールします。ファイルシステム全体でファイルを更新することはできません。

ClickOnce でデプロイされ、スケジュールされたタスクで起動される完全に別のアプリを作成できる場合があります。そのアプリは、更新されたファイルをダウンロードして、IIS フォルダーにコピーできます。

要するに、これは ClickOnce が作成された目的ではありませんが、機能するものを組み合わせることができるでしょう。

于 2012-05-10T14:21:05.847 に答える